Devarakonda Balagangadhara Tilak was born on (though some sources cite 21 August 1921) in the village of Mandapaka in the Tanuku Taluk of West Godavari district, Andhra Pradesh. His literary journey began remarkably early: he wrote his first story at the age of 11, which was published in the Madhuri Magazine.
